Control Logic / Latching Fault
Power button must be held continuously for the vacuum to run, instead of toggling on/off as before.

Possible Causes
Firmware glitch, Stuck mode setting, Faulty latch circuit on control PCB, Worn power button contacts
How to Fix / Troubleshooting
Safety first: Remove the battery before opening the handle if needed.
- Step 1 – Reset: Remove the battery for 5 minutes, then reinstall and test the power button behavior.
- Step 2 – Check for mode setting: Some models have a trigger mode and continuous mode. Verify the correct mode is selected according to the user manual.
- Step 3 – Inspect button and PCB: If behavior is still abnormal, open the handle and inspect the power button and control PCB for damage or contamination. Clean and reseat as needed.
- Step 4 – Replace control PCB: If the latch circuit is faulty, replace the handle/control PCB.
